
Fly Fishing for Billfish in Guatemala




If you've ever dreamed of hooking a 100-pound sailfish on fly, Guatemala is where that dream becomes reality. With one of the most consistent, year-round sailfish populations in the world, Pacific Fins offers unparalleled opportunities for fly anglers seeking true blue-water adrenaline.
Our experienced captains and mates work seamlessly with both seasoned fly anglers and first-timers, guiding each step of the process—from presentation to hook-up. Beyond sailfish, anglers may also encounter dorado, tuna, and increasingly, marlin on fly, offering exceptional fights and a true test of skill.
Fly fishing for billfish is a game of precision and timing. Compared to conventional tackle, hook-up ratios are naturally lower—often one release for every three to four opportunities—but nothing compares to watching a sailfish light up and eat a fly just feet from the boat. It's an intense, full-throttle experience that stays with you forever.
